Updated: ALEA investigating shooting in East Brewton

Published 11:07 pm Tuesday, March 31, 2015

Police remain on scene in East Brewton after midnight Tuesday, investigating the shooting death of a local man.

The victim, who was not identified by police, lived in a two-story structure on Mantel Street, located off U.S. Hwy. 29. Reports indicate police were called to the scene sometime after 9:30 p.m.

East Brewton Police Chief Kenny Brazile requested the assistance of the Alabama Law Enforcement Agency (ALEA) in determining the circumstances around the shooting inside the home.

ALEA agents at the scene referred all questions to the agency’s public information officer; however, a law enforcement source stated the male victim was found with a single gunshot wound inside the home after he failed to report to work Tuesday evening.

The investigation is expected to last into the early morning hours. The Brewton Standard will update this story Wednesday as more information becomes available.
